@charset "utf-8";
/**
 +------------------------------------------------------------------------------
 * 网站样式重写
 +------------------------------------------------------------------------------
 */
.active-title {margin: 25px 0;}
.active-title .tit {display: inline-block;color: #fff;font-size: 20px;line-height: 24px;background-color: #00AA98;border-radius: 12px;padding: 5px 10px;}
.active-title .list {display: inline-block;position: relative;top: 3px;}
.active-title .list a {text-decoration: none;font-size: 16px;padding: 10px;font-weight: bold;}
.active-title a {float: left;position: relative;top: 10px;color:#00AA98;}

.active-list{width:100%;overflow: hidden;}
.active-show{overflow: hidden;float: left;border: 1px solid;margin-bottom: 30px;}
.active-img,.active-img img{width:640px;height: 250px;overflow: hidden;}
.active-img,.active-info{float: left;}
.active-info{position: relative;width:435px;margin:0 30px;padding: 5px;}
.active-info h2{ margin: 0 0 4px 0;font-size: 20px;font-weight: bold;}
.active-info h2 a{ color:#00AA98;}
.active-info p{font-size: 14px;line-height: 25px;}
.active-more{height:30px;line-height: 30px;text-align: right;padding-right: 12px;}
.active-more a{color:#00AA98;font-size: 14px;}
.active-news{color:#00AA98;list-style-type: square;margin-left: 20px;}
.active-news li{width:192px;float: left;height:26px;line-height: 26px;font-size: 14px;list-style-type: square;padding-right: 15px;}




.active-mall .active-title,.active-article .active-title,.active-discount .active-title{margin: 22px 0;font-size: 18px;font-weight: bold;}
.active-title img{position: relative;top:7px;left:0px;margin-right:8px;}
.active-title a {float: right;position: relative;top:10px;color:#00AA98;}
.active-mall .active-title span a{font-size: 14px;}
.mall-list{padding-left: 10px;}
.mall-list ul li{float: left;width:120px;height:120px;margin: 0 11px;}
.mall-list ul li img{width:120px;height:80px;}
.mall-list ul li p{text-align: center;}

.active-article{clear: both;overflow: hidden;}
.active-article li{float: left;width:362px;height:80px;}
.active-article ul{overflow: hidden;background: #F2F2F2;margin: 0 20px;padding: 20px 0 0 20px;}
.active-article ul li .pic{float:left;display: inline;margin-right: 5px;}
.active-article ul li img{width:90px;height:60px;}
.active-article ul li .title a{color:#3D3832;line-height: 22px;font-size: 14px;}
.active-article ul li .title .p-short a{color:#D7556D;}

.active-discount .active-topic,.active-fav .active-topic{text-align: center;height:50px;line-height: 50px;margin: 12px 0;}
.active-discount .active-topic span ,.active-fav .active-topic span{font-size: 18px;font-weight: bold;}
.active-discount ul{overflow: hidden;}
.active-discount .active-topic img ,.active-fav .active-topic img{position: relative;top:3px;left:0px;margin-right:8px;}
.active-discount ul li{float: left;width:170px;height:215px;margin: 0 10px;}
.active-discount ul li img{width:160px;height:136px;}
.active-discount ul li p{font-size: 14px;line-height: 22px;}
.active-discount ul li .p-short{text-align: center;}
.active-discount ul li .p-short a{color:#D7556D;}

.active-fav ul li{float: left;width:265px;height:165px;margin:0 5px;}
.active-fav ul li img{width:265px;height:165px;}

/*active-list*/
.active-lb{width:1150px;height:235px;border: 1px solid #e6e6e6;}
.active-lb img{width:800px;height:235px;}
.active-lb .active-instr h2.h2title{margin:20px 0 20px 20px;font-size: 24px;color: #333;font-weight: normal;}
.active-lb .active-instr{width:320px;float: left;padding-right: 30px;overflow: hidden;}
.active-lb .active-instr .active-news{font-size: 12px;color: #333;line-height: 2em;height: 130px;}
.active-img{float: left;}
.active-img,.active-img a img{width:635px;height:270px;}
.active-lb .active-instr .book { border: 1px solid #00AA98;padding: 5px;font-weight: bold;}
.active-lb .active-instr p{padding: 5px 0 5px 17px;}
.mall-list ul li .mall_link{overflow: hidden;border: 1px solid #CFCFCF;height: 80px;width: 120px;display: block;}
.active-title span h2 {
    display: inherit;
}

#qrcode{ width:60px; height:30px; background:url(../images/icon.png) no-repeat; position:fixed; left:50%; margin-left: 610px; cursor:pointer;
_position:absolute;_bottom:auto;_top:expression(eval(document.documentElement.scrollTop+document.documentElement.clientHeight-this.offsetHeight-(parseInt(this.currentStyle.marginTop,10)||0)-(parseInt(this.currentStyle.marginBottom,10)||0)));}
#qrcode{ background-position:-276px -258px; height:60px; bottom:308px; _margin-bottom:120px; background: url(../images/side-icon01.png) no-repeat center #DADBDD;}
